“Visions of Hell: Pride” is a towering infernal composition that captures the sin of Pride in its most mythic and catastrophic form. A mass of twisted, skeletal figures rises upward through a molten landscape, their limbs stretching toward a blinding pillar of fiery light. Each form appears desperate to ascend, to elevate itself above the others, even as the hellish environment drags them back into the churning depths.

The artwork’s vertical momentum and dense, writhing anatomy embody the essence of Pride the relentless urge to rise, to dominate, to transcend one’s place even in damnation. The glowing crown of light at the top of the piece becomes both a lure and a punishment, illuminating the struggle with an apocalyptic radiance.

Rendered in deep reds, scorched browns, and molten golds, the piece blends dark fantasy, infernal mythology, and visceral surrealism into a single overwhelming vision.
